Summary:

In this role, you will provide support to the Transaction Management Team for purchase orders electronically transmitted, from providers to suppliers, with an additional focus on leveraging opportunities for supplier relations. You will provide timely and accurate confirmation for non-Electronic Data Interchange (EDI) orders.

Responsibilities:

  • Confirm purchase orders by managing and coordinating with various platforms (transaction management application, eCommerce exchange and Outlook).

  • Resolve issues pertaining to revisions or purchase order requests.

  • Monitor queues for increased customer satisfaction, ie. contractual and newly implemented customers and identify potential issues that would impact service level agreements.

  • Collaborate with suppliers prior to transmittal to ensure normal and special purchase orders are processed in accordance to member policies and procedures.

  • Ensure accuracy of product, price, delivery terms and special instructions.

  • Identify and transmit discrepancies at. Member's Go Live finding quick resolution to maintain quality relationships with members and suppliers, further enhancing member satisfaction.

  • Collect and present statistical data using SQL, Excel, and PowerPoint following the Team Performance Management Module (TPMM) guidelines.

Qualifications:

  • Relevant degree preferred.

  • 2 or more years of relevant experience required.

  • Demonstrated understanding of business requirements, data specifications and relational data sets required.

  • Proficient experience with Microsoft Office suite applications required.

  • Ability to strategically solve problems.

  • Ability to work under tight deadlines and prioritize effectively.

  • Experience in healthcare, supply chain, purchasing industries, or GPO desired.

  • Basic knowledge of SQL desired.

What We Do

Vizient, Inc., the nation’s largest health care performance improvement company, serves more than 50% of the nation’s acute care providers, which includes 97% of the nation’s academic medical centers, and more than 20% of ambulatory care providers. Vizient provides expertise, analytics and advisory services, as well as a contract portfolio that represents more than $130 billion in annual purchasing volume. Vizient is based in Dallas and has offices in 20 metropolitan areas across the United States. We have 4,000 employees with a breadth of expertise, experience and compassion, who are eager to develop and implement solutions that advance health care for the greater good.
